Government orders complete ban on entrance exam prep classes and bridge courses



KATHMANDU:  The Ministry of Education, Science and Technology has decided to completely halt bridge courses and entrance exam preparation classes that were running before school and higher education admission processes begin.

According to a press release issued by the ministry on Sunday, these programs will no longer be allowed starting from 1st Baisakh 2083. The ministerial-level decision was made on Chaitra 13, 2082.

The ministry stated that such programs, run by various institutions targeting admissions, negatively affect students’ psychology, hinder equitable access to education, and place unnecessary financial burdens on both students and parents.

District administration offices have been instructed to monitor compliance and take legal action against institutions found running these programs in violation of the directive.
